Read MoreThe impact of Batten Disease
Noah and Laine suffer from Batten Disease, a rare genetic illness that presently affects 2 to 4 of every 100,000 births in the United States. Laine has a twin sister, Emily, who does not have the disease. Affected children suffer mental impairment, worsening seizures, and progressive loss of sight and motor skills. Eventually, children with Batten disease become blind, bedridden, and unable to communicate.
